Okay, if you are not familiar with what a sprite is, it's an image in game that is basically a 2D image that will retain the exact same appearance from any and every angle (Unless obstructed by an object)

 

Example of one:

It's mainly used as extra effects for light sources as well as foliage in trees and other places. This could be a baseline for particles in the near future.

 

Another Idea I had was that Mine-imator needs to upgrade to the new texture format because it gets kind of hard to find textures on the Internet that aren't for the new format these days.

The old format was where most, if not all textures were stored in a file called terrain.png whereas the new format has individual folders for each and every texture. Also the fact that 0.7 and the current version have some conflicting issues and changing to this format could eliminate that issue entirely.
